kernal panic when trying to extract a .dmg

I get this voodoo kernal panic whenever I try to extract a dmg.



Anyone know how to fix this?

You should match your seatbelt.kext with the system and kernel version.
Kernel 10.5.5> system 10.5.5> seatbelt 10.5.5
Kernel 10.5.6> system 10.5.6> seatbelt 10.5.6
